PURPOSE: A Cr-Ni-Mn based steel consisting of austenite phase is used as raw material which is treated for solid-solutionizing followed by cold processing, thereby to provide a strength greater than 120kg/mm2, an excellent antidelayed breakability and high toughness.
CONSTITUTION: A Cr-Ni-Mn based steel consists of Cr equivalent about 18% as (Cr%+Mo%+1.5×Si%+0.5×Nb%), Mn content 5 to 20%, Ni being reduced as much as possible to Ni equvalent 2 to 12% as (Ni%+0.5×Mn%+30×C%+ 30×N%). In order to increase steel strength and to improve delayed breakage property, C and N are solid-solutioned as much as possible within a range of solid solution N<0.25%. Such steel consisting of austenite phase is treated for solutblizing at 1050°C for one hour followed by cold processing of high reduction 70% or more, providing a high quality equivalent to maraging steel in hardeness, tensile strength, and anti-delayed breakage properties.
